Senate Banking Committee Hearing

Today, Fed Chairman Ben Bernanke is appearing for the second day on the Hill, before the Senate Banking Committee, to discuss the US economic outlook and monetary policy. If you're interested in watching, C-SPAN 3 is showing the hearing.
